Alexa. Desarrollo de aplicaciones IoT para Arduino y ESP8266. Tomás Domínguez Mínguez

Чтение книги онлайн.

Читать онлайн книгу Alexa. Desarrollo de aplicaciones IoT para Arduino y ESP8266 - Tomás Domínguez Mínguez страница 7

Alexa. Desarrollo de aplicaciones IoT para Arduino y ESP8266 - Tomás Domínguez Mínguez

Скачать книгу

Unidad 4

       PORTAL DE SERVICIOS PARA DESARROLLADORES DE AMAZON

      El portal de servicios para desarrolladores de Amazon, como indica su nombre, es el punto de acceso a los servicios ofrecidos por Amazon a los desarrolladores de aplicaciones que hacen uso de sus tecnologías, como, por ejemplo, Alexa.

      Para acceder a dicho portal, vaya a https://developer.amazon.com. Allí, pulse sobre el enlace “Consola del desarrollador”, situado en la parte superior derecha.

Illustration

      Le aparecerá una pantalla en la que tendrá que autenticarse. Si ya tiene una cuenta en Amazon, puede entrar con ella. En caso contrario, tendrá que crearla pulsando el botón “Crea tu cuenta de” situado en la parte inferior.

Illustration

      Verá una nueva pantalla en la que tendrá que rellenar su nombre, un correo electrónico válido y una contraseña. Vuelva a pulsar el botón “Crea tu cuenta de”.

Illustration

      A partir de ese momento siga las instrucciones y rellene los últimos datos que se le solicite (en los de empresa puede poner los suyos).

      Una vez finalizado este proceso, ya dispondrá de un usuario de acceso a la consola del desarrollador. Para entrar en ella, solo tiene que volver de nuevo a https://developer.amazon.com e introducir su correo electrónico y la contraseña con la que se dio de alta en la consola (no la del correo).

      Se encontrará delante de una nueva pantalla desde la que podrá acceder a las consolas de los diversos servicios ofrecidos por Amazon a los desarrolladores. Relacionados con Alexa hay dos: Alexa Skills Kit (ASK) y Alexa Voice Sevice (AVS). El primero es el que permite el desarrollo de las habilidades de Alexa, mientras que el segundo lo utilizaría para añadir un control por voz a dispositivos con micrófono, altavoz y capacidades de procesamiento suficientes. Usted solo usará Alexa Skills Kit, así que pulse sobre él.

Illustration Illustration

      El símbolo de admiración que aparece en las iniciales de su nombre (situado en la parte superior derecha) le informa de que, en caso de que desarrolle habilidades de pago deberá cumplimentar la correspondiente información asociada a dichas retribuciones, así como de los impuestos correspondientes. Puesto que el ámbito de este libro se enfoca al desarrollo de habilidades de carácter personal, no tendrá que hacer nada al respecto.

      Antes de acceder a la consola del desarrollador de Alexa, cambie el idioma. Esto no tendrá como consecuencia que todos los menús y documentación vayan a estar en español, pero, cuando sea posible, se mostrará en dicho idioma. Para ello, vaya al final de la página. En la esquina inferior izquierda podrá ver el idioma actual (“English”). Pulse en dicha palabra para que se despliegue un menú del que deberá elegir el español (en mi caso, el de España).

Illustration

      Al entrar en la consola del desarrollador de Alexa, lo primero que verá es la lista de habilidades que tuviera creadas (de momento, ninguna).

Illustration Illustration

      La consola del desarrollador de Alexa cuenta con diferentes medidas de seguridad. Por eso, cuando introduzca el usuario y la contraseña, le pedirá frecuentemente que repita la contraseña e introduzca el código captcha que aparece en pantalla. En otras ocasiones, le enviará un código de verificación a su cuenta de correo electrónico, que deberá introducir para poder acceder a la consola.

      La cabecera de esta ventana, que está formada por una serie de enlaces y menús, estará siempre visible en la consola. En su parte izquierda, el nombre “alexa developer console” es un enlace que, al pulsarlo, le llevará a la página inicial (la que muestra la lista de habilidades) independientemente de donde se encuentre. En la parte derecha destacan dos menús: el primero de ellos, que lleva las iniciales de su nombre, le permitirá ver sus datos de configuración o salir de la consola; desde el segundo podrá acceder a la documentación, los foros o utilizar la consola de otros servicios Amazon. Veamos en detalle cada uno de estos menús.

      El primero tiene dos opciones: “Configuración” y “Cerrar sesión”. La última opción no requiere explicaciones. La primera, como indica su nombre, permite ver su información de configuración agrupada por pestañas. Selecciónela para verla.

Illustration

      La siguiente imagen muestra dichas pestañas.

Illustration

      Entre ellas destaca la primera, ya que contiene sus datos personales (nombre, correo electrónico, teléfono y contraseña), que podrá modificar cuando quiera pulsando en el botón “Edit”. También puede ver su rol, que de forma predeterminada es el de administrador.

Illustration

      En la pestaña “Company profile” puede ver la información de contacto de empresa, que coincide con la suya al haber introducido los mismos datos en el proceso de registro. Todos los campos son editables (el botón “Edit” se puede ver en la parte inferior derecha), excepto el nombre del desarrollador o el nombre de la empresa.

      El resto de pestañas contienen información que no va a tener que editar debido a que desarrollará habilidades sin ánimo de lucro, de carácter personal y privadas.

      Así, en la pestaña “Payment information” se mantendría la información bancaria necesaria para que Amazon pudiera realizarle pagos, mientras que los datos relacionados con los impuestos asociados a contenidos digitales o anuncios mostrados, estarían en “Tax identity”.

      No tendrá necesidad de usar la pestaña “User permissions” (en el que estaría la lista de usuarios que podría tener acceso a su cuenta) por trabajar de forma individual, no dentro de un equipo de trabajo.

      Tampoco será necesario establecer y/o consultar el contenido de las pestañas “Mobile ads” (configura los anuncios que podrían mostrarse), “Identity” (guarda la clave utilizada para validar transacciones fuera de su aplicación) o “Security profiles” (establece los distintos perfiles de seguridad de sus aplicaciones).

      El segundo menú de la cabecera de la consola (el de los tres puntos verticales), muestra dos grupos de opciones. En el primero, están las que le llevarían a la documentación (usada de referencia en este libro), a los foros o al formulario para ponerse en contacto con

Скачать книгу